

Born in California, Claudia grew up with five brothers in a home filled with laughter and imagination. Her father, a cartoonist for Walt Disney, inspired her lifelong creativity and sense of wonder. After graduating from Philmont Christian Academy in 1966, she had a brief marriage with her high school sweetheart Jeffrey Miller bringing Victoria Miller Raymer into the world. During this time, she went to Philadelphia Community College. In 1975 she moved to Pensacola, Florida discovering her passion for employment recruiting, where she became one of the top corporate recruiters in the Southeast.
A blind date led her to the love of her life, Jerry Nelson. Together for 49 years, they built a beautiful life together from running Nelson’s Bar and Liquor, a community hub for locals and Navy families, to pursuing new adventures side by side. Later, Claudia found joy in real estate, helping others find homes filled with love and laughter like her own.
A woman of many talents, Claudia was also a passionate antique collector with a deep appreciation for history and craftsmanship. Her collections of quilts, baskets, vintage toys, and other treasures reflected her keen eye and love for stories from the past. She was a gifted artist who expressed herself through oil painting, watercolor, and various crafts. Claudia was an active member of several art groups and cherished the friendships and adventures she found through creative retreats making friends who became family.
